How Does the 90-Day Warranty Work for Refurbished Units?
The warranty covers refurbished units under a 90-day limited hardware policy, and you’ll file claims with the refurbisher if defects arise. It includes warranty coverage specifics, exclusions, and process timelines, and you’ll need proof of purchase for verification.
Can I Use the Soundbar With Non-Bravia TVS?
Yes, you can use it with non-BRAVIA TVs; it connects via wireless or optical inputs. It’s a useful alternative for better sound, and here are setup tips: use optical or HDMI ARC, place subwoofer for best bass.
Is Bluetooth Streaming Supported Beyond Wired Connections?
Yes, Bluetooth streaming is supported in addition to wired connections; you can wire the bar while also streaming wirelessly. This versatility lets you choose Bluetooth streaming or wired connections depending on your setup and devices.
Do All Included Accessories Cover Wall-Mount Installation?
Yes. The package includes mounting hardware, and it’s wall mount compatible. You’ll want to verify compatibility with your wall type, but the included hardware supports typical installations for secure wall mounting.
